Smart Money Flocks To AI: What It Means For Us
We often hear about the latest whiz-bang AI tools, but it's equally important to keep an eye on where the big money is flowing. A recent trend in Hong Kong shows mainland Chinese investors are making a significant shift.
They're selling off their shares in traditional industries like banking or manufacturing. Instead, they're pouring that cash into companies focused on Artificial Intelligence. This isn't just a small flutter; it's a strategic "pivot" by some serious players, taking advantage of market dips to buy into what they see as the future.
Why does this matter to an everyday Aussie? Well, investor confidence is a big indicator. When smart money bets big on AI, it suggests that these technologies are seen as having real, long-term potential, not just hype. It could mean more innovation, more practical AI tools becoming available, and potentially, a shift in the global economic landscape.
For Australian small business owners, this continued investment means that AI technology will keep evolving rapidly. We might see more affordable and powerful AI solutions hitting the market sooner, helping with everything from customer service to streamlining operations. It's a signal that AI is here to stay and will increasingly shape how we work and live.
